СУБД Oracle. Максимальный размер файла данных (dbf-файл) табличного пространства (tablespace)


При увеличении табличного пространства USERS в Oracle возник вопрос: до какого размера может разрастись tablespace и от какого параметра он зависит.

На сколько я понял, размер dbf-файла по умолчанию, т.е. когда вы не задаете его размер в строке запроса на создание:
ALTER TABLESPACE USERS ADD 
DATAFILE '/mnt/hd2tb/oracle_ee/oradata/users25.dbf' 
SIZE 1000M 
AUTOEXTEND ON;
будет увеличиваться до 32 ГБ.

А максимальное значение его размера зависит от параметра db_block_size следующим образом:
db_block_size   Maximum size in bytes
2048  8,589,932,544 
4096  17,179,865,088 
8196  34,359,730,176 
16,384  68,719,460,352 
32,768  137,438,920,704 

Комментарии

Популярные сообщения из этого блога

Linux (РедОС). Сброс пароля

ТФФ 35.0. Полный перечень документов альбома ТФФ (Таблица 2)

ТФФ 34.0. Полный перечень документов альбома ТФФ (Таблица 2)

SQL Error [53200]: ОШИБКА: нехватка разделяемой памяти Подсказка: Возможно, следует увеличить параметр max_locks_per_transaction

РедОС. Подключение к сетевой папке